10th International Documentary Film Festival on Human Rights Docudays UA - in the towns and villages of Ukraine.
Jubilee Festival Docudays UA takes place under the motto "There is a Choice!" The main idea is that the examples of documentary heroes from different countries show the Ukrainian viewers that each of us always has a choice: to accept authoritarian, dictatorial regime, or fight for the victory of democracy, go to protests or sit at home while others protesting; require transparency and openness in decision-making from authorities or giving bribes; tolerate domestic violence or fight it.
Travelling Festival is a traditional continuation of the International Documentary Film Festival on Human Rights Docudays UA, which was held in Kyiv from 22 to 28 March this year. 81 films from 31 countries were preented at the festival: from Canada, USA, China, Great Britain, Iceland, Scotland, Australia, Argentina, Egypt, Iran, Tunisia, Syria, Denmark, Germany, Poland, Netherlands, Czech Republic, Serbia, Finland, Azerbaijan, Georgia, Romania, Latvia, Lithuania, Estonia, Congo, Italy, Croatia, Russia, Belarus and Ukraine.
This year the festival in Kiev was attended by 32,680 spectators, and traveling festival in 2012 – by 113,000, 80% of them were young people.
44 documentaries on human rights (including the series "Roma dream", two documentary anthology "Open Access" and "Out of Euro" selection of animations), which were presented at Docudays UA in Kyiv, and screened as part of Travelling Film Festival Docudays UA. They were seen in more than 100 cities, towns and villages of 22 regions of Ukraine: in Kyiv, Dnipropetrovs’k, Zaporizhzha , Ivano-Frankivsk, Kyrovohrad, Lviv, Luhansk, Poltava, Kherson, Chernihiv, Chernivtsi, Ternopil, Volyn, Donetsk, Zhytomyr, Kharkiv, Vinnitsa, Odessa, Sumy, Transcarpathian, Mykolaiv, Rivne regions, and people of the Autonomous Republic of Crimea, cities of Kyiv and Sevastopol .
Festival films demonstration takes place from October to December inclusively in theaters, houses of culture, universities, schools, youth clubs, bookstores, libraries, colonies etc. The effect of watching movies amplifies by meetings with prominent human rights activists, filmmakers, cultural figures and artists; thematic debates, discussions, disputes, workshops on legal issues in youth audiences, forum-theaters, "living libraries" and other educational events.
Festival is non-political and non-profit and can be attended for free.
During the 10th Travelling Film Festival Docudays UA at least 115,000 viewers (including min. 70% of young people) in 110 cities, towns and villages of Ukraine will see the best modern documentaries, learn more about human rights, methods of protection, effortlessly be confirmed in the sense of human dignity as the highest value; get acquainted with the activities of at least 48 NGOs and will be able to join them.
Travelling Docudays UA - for pupils and students
This year Docudays UA continues to focus on improving educational programs on human rights for youth, students, pupils, teachers. Thereby within the Travelling Film Festival this year there is a special pilot program : " Documentary Film at Schools: lessons on legal awareness and civic engagement", which aims to bring the average Ukrainian high school students and pupils to civic activity, upholding their rights, the rights of their friends or their fellow community.
Travelling Docudays UA for penitentiary institutions
A special program «Docudays UA for penitentiary institutions" keeps working, within which festival films and discussions with human rights defenders will run in not less than 30 colonies and prisons of Ukraine, in educational institutions for future employees of the penitentiary system. Prisoners and prison employees of colony will learn more about human rights and will be able to establish a civilized dialogue in the legal field, students will have the opportunity to discuss the festival films with human rights activists and discuss the problems that exist in the colonies, and the ways of its solving. Thus, through Docudays UA we lay in the minds of students the concept of human dignity, human rights, respect for the rights of prisoners at the training stage of future penitentiary institutions employers.
Docudays UA Cinema Club
It has become a tradition that those who once visited the festival come again and bring their friends. People call and write to us from all over Ukraine asking: where to find a movie they have seen at the festival? Teachers want to use these documentaries in discussions in the lessons of law.
That is why this year International Documentary Film Festival on Human Rights Docudays UA for the first time in Ukraine introduces systematic use of documentaries in the field of human rights education and begins to create permanent film club at schools, universities, public organizations and in the colonies and institutions of the penitentiary system.
There is a creation of two films collection for different audiences in the nearest future. Experts of Ukrainian Helsinki Human Rights Union have already been working on developing manuals for using films in educational work.
We believe that every truly artistic documentary is a powerful act of moral struggle, and therefore democratic values. It is a tool that awakening in people human, teaching and inspiring protection of human in ourselves and others.
